#08db59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#08db59 is composed of 3.1% red, 85.9%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.4%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 143 degrees, a saturation of 93% and a lightness of 44.5%. #08db59 color hex could be obtained by blending #10ffb2 with #00b700.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

● #08db59 color description : Vivid cyan - lime green.
#08db59 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#08db59 has RGB values of R:8, G:219,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 580441.

Shades and Tints of #08db59
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000b04 is the darkest color, while #f7fff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#08db59
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717271 is the less saturated color, while #08db59 is the most saturated one.
